Gmail is refusing to authenticate for a few days if you have a 'weak' password. So you can log in online - no problems, however, iphone email app shows incorrect username and password.
Few of my friends have started calling me saying can't receive gmail. So checked username/password, Authentication, deleted and rebuild (would not pass verification on rebuild), re-enabled POP settings.....
what stroked me as odd is the fact they both had simple (basically a 8&9 letter word) password. Household users here with multiple iphones and touches and no one is complaining... Well, as a last measure, I went into their gmail account settings and added a two digit number after their original password (it cleared 'weak') and applied. Went back to both iphones and changed there - BINGO, email problem solved!.
